    Choosing a Wheelchair Ramp Portable

    A portable ramp for wheelchairs allows the wheelchair-user to access numerous places, including family gatherings or outdoor recreation areas. It can also be used for access to the homes of family and friends. Wheelchair ramps are also useful for making events at schools and workplaces accessible.

    The ramps can be folded in half or even in quarters to fit into a smaller space, such as a vehicle or coat closet. They are cheaper than modular options.

    Folding Ramps

    Unlike other ramp options, these portable wheelchair ramps can fold down to half or a quarter of their size. When not in use, they can be tucked into a closet, the trunk of your vehicle or another storage space. They are also light and have handles for carrying to make it easy to transport.

    These ramps create a gradual incline to assist wheelchair users with overcoming obstacles or height differences like curbs and steps. These ramps are typically equipped with safety features, such as side rails or nonslip surfaces, to ensure that scooter or wheelchair users remain in a stable position on the surface. They are available in a variety of lengths to suit specific needs.

    While some prefer the ramps that are built into the floor and slide into a wheelchair van's floor the fold-out version is less expensive and provides the same accessibility and functionality. These ramps are an excellent option for those who require temporary solutions and will likely use the ramp for wheelchairs only on occasion. These ramps can be quickly put in place and feature perforations on the ramp's floor, making it easier to clean and eliminate debris.

    Portable ramps are also a great way to stop dangerous improvised approaches like running on the side of the vehicle. This is a risky move for scooter and wheelchair users. A ramp is a safer option.

    Ramps can also be used to help you get into and out of your home or other structures that may not be accessible to those with mobility aids. They are particularly useful for those who enter through the front door, as it can be difficult for people who are in wheelchairs or scooters.

    If you have family members who use wheelchairs or a disabled relative who requires a mobility aid to get around, having ramps installed in your home can make life easier for everyone. This is crucial, particularly in the event that you plan to entertain guests in wheelchairs.

    Permanent Ramps

    If you plan to use an ramp in a consistent manner, it might be worthwhile to invest in an option that is permanent.     Modular aluminum ramps such as the second-highest ranked in our list, the ADA-compliant XP Modular Ramp System from Prairie View Industries, are popular options for people who want an easy-to-install, permanent ramp that's safe for indoor and outdoor use over thresholds or steps. They are available in different lengths and feature an open-mesh design that allows snow and rain to pass through without forming Puddles. The ramps are also easy to construct and can be reconfigured as required.

    Another benefit of these modular ramps is that they're self-standing and can be removed easily without causing damage to the home unlike a wooden or concrete ramp that is connected to the house. This flexibility is an excellent feature if you're unsure how long you'll need the ramp for or are worried about moving the ramp to a different property down the road.

    Temporary Ramps

    There are many kinds of ramps that can be used to make it easier for people who have mobility challenges. There are both permanent and temporary ramps. Temporary wheelchair ramps are commonly used to address barriers to accessibility, like curbs or steps in the home and other structures. These ramps are easy to set up and can be used for many purposes.

    They can be useful for a short duration, like during rapid recovery times or in the case of a medical emergency. They also work well in situations when a permanent ramp is not feasible, for instance when you rent your house.

    With a surface that is high-traction they are safe and easy to use even in wet weather. They are light, compact and come with carrying handles for easy repositioning or moving between places. They can be tucked away when not in use. This makes them an ideal solution to travel with or visit friends.

    The ramps are typically constructed from strong materials such as concrete or aluminum and are able to support an adequate amount of weight and not be damaged. They are also rust-resistant and can be used in any climate. Some ramps can be folded making them a great choice for storage and transportation.

    Safety

    A wheelchair ramp is a safe and gradual incline that allows wheelchair users to navigate obstacles like steps, curbs or other elevation changes. These ramps are often constructed with safety features built in to help to prevent accidents and falls. They include a non-slip surface as well as handrails and side rails. These ramps can be used outdoors and indoors, and they're available in different lengths to accommodate different users.

    It's crucial to adhere to the guidelines for safety when using a portable ramp for wheelchairs regardless of whether you're at home or in a public place. If you're not sure of the proper procedure to use the ramp for wheelchairs it is recommended that you consult with a healthcare professional or accessibility experts. This will provide the information and understanding you require to safely use a wheelchair ramp, wherever you may be.

    Another factor to consider is the material that the ramp is constructed of. The material can affect how slippery the ramp is and will also determine its durability. Rubber ramps tend to be the most flexible, while plastic or aluminum ramps are more durable and robust. They are also generally lighter and easier to transport.

    Before making the final decision about a wheelchair ramp, be certain to check the manufacturer's guidelines and the user manual for your mobility device. This will provide you with valuable information on weight capacities and the limits of incline that will help you to select the right ramp for your needs.
